When replacing power transistors or linear regulators, always clean off old thermal paste and apply a fresh, thin layer before securing the component to its aluminum heatsink. Overheating is a primary cause of repeat semiconductor failures.

The field of biomedical engineering relies heavily on Electrocardiogram (ECG) machines to capture and interpret the heart's electrical activity. At the core of these diagnostic devices lies a complex network of semiconductor components—including operational amplifiers, analog-to-digital converters (ADCs), microcontrollers, and power management ICs.
